What are viruses made of?

Back

Viruses are not made of cells; they are composed of genetic material (DNA or RNA) surrounded by a protein coat.

What is the lysogenic cycle in viral reproduction?

Back

The lysogenic cycle allows viral genetic material to integrate into the host cell's DNA and remain dormant while the host cell reproduces.

What is the difference between the lytic and lysogenic cycles?

Back

The lytic cycle results in the destruction of the host cell, while the lysogenic cycle allows the virus to remain dormant within the host.
